Hello

I have string from nessus . Wed Jun 6 02:02:10 2018 .

I need to extract the date . strftime and strptime returns NULL.

Any ideas for rex extraction ?

I need to compare and sort the date for the last 45 days .

Along with the answer from @mus, you need to make sure that you have a field myTime first. You create one like this:

| rex "(?<myTime>(?:Mon|Tue|Wed|Thu|Fri|Sat|Sun)\s+\S+\d+\s+\d+:\d+:\d+\s+\d+)"

Hi sravanthikand,

try this strptime() format:

| makeresults 
| eval myTime="Wed Jun 6 02:02:10 2018" 
| eval epoch_time=strptime(myTime, "%c") 
| eval _time=epoch_time

This will create a valid epoch timestamp.
